Pancreas
A glandular organ in the digestive system and endocrine system which secretes digestive enzymes and hormones such as insulin.
Posterior Pituitary
An extension of the brain located at the base of the skull responsible for the secretion of hormones like oxytocin and vasopressin.
Metanephros
Most caudally located of the three excretory organs appearing during embryonic development; becomes the permanent kidney of mammals. In mammalian embryos, it is formed caudal to the mesonephros and develops later as the mesonephros undergoes regression.
Pronephros
In the embryos of higher vertebrates, a series of tubules emptying into the celomic cavity. It is a temporary structure in the human embryo, followed by the mesonephros and still later by the metanephros, which gives rise to the kidney.
